Job summary
A local school district in Wichita is looking for a Bus Attendant to assist in transporting students with disabilities safely. The role involves supervising students on and off the bus, maintaining safety records, and communicating effectively with teachers and parents. Candidates should have a high school diploma and skills in working with diverse populations. This position offers a pay range of $15.25 - $18.37 per hour, reflecting the commitment to ensuring a safe transportation environment for students.
Qualifications
Knowledge of applicable federal and state laws regarding special education.
Skill working with a diverse, urban population.
Ability to engage in self-evaluation for professional growth.
Responsibilities
Assist students on and off the bus according to their individual needs.
Supervise students as they board and exit the bus.
Communicate with teachers and parents about students.
